#679910 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#679910 is composed of 40.4% red, 60%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.5%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 81.9 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 33.1%. #679910 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ff20 with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#679910 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#679910 has RGB values of R:103, G:153,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 6789392.

Shades and Tints of #679910
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b01 is the darkest color, while #fcfef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#679910
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555851 is the less saturated color, while #6ba603 is the most saturated one.
